Back to Todos los empleos en 25 radio de Casablanca
IBM
25 radio de Casablanca
ayer
Casablanca, MAR
Software Technology Seller
My Saved Jobs
Location
Casablanca, MAR
(1)
Distance
Job Search
Casablanca Jobs
Apply Later